I get up from my dark solitude
in the park under the pigeons
atop the Cherokee Chief statue
and walk along the boulevard
of elms and budding oaks
which sprinkle their pink pollen
over me, a blessing this April
morning as I wait for my restaurant
to open and drink my coffee
on a bench under the sidewalk canopy,
gaze upon the fruits and flowers
at the market and try to memorize
the names on the windows of all
the shops I have never been in
but now seem to beckon me,
but I am distracted by a plump
sparrow eating a crust of pizza
who reminds me of an old-time
comedian and the newspaper
blowing past my feet like urban
tumbleweed and I wonder
where is the grizzled guy
with his repent and turn sign
this sparkling morning and here
comes a mother pushing twins
in a stroller and then a city bus
whistling and spilling blue diesel
exhaust I inhale deeply and know
this will be another day to discuss
with Aristotle, a day to muse upon
and then write these very words.
--Miguel de O
